Leadership Review Briefing — Commission Scheme

The revised commission scheme at Torbane Industrial takes effect next quarter. Base rate drops to 3%; accelerators begin at 110% of target. Multi-year contracts earn a 1.5x multiplier. Clawbacks apply to cancellations within 90 days. Department heads must brief teams by month-end. The confidential planning note below gives context for the change.

management briefing: Headcount on the Silok team goes from 44 to 77 by the end of May. Gross margin on Silok came in at 63 percent against a plan of 30 percent.

Ticket: PICKOPT-council — Config drift on pick-list optimizer

The Shelfwise pick-list optimizer in the Dornvale warehouse is producing different routes than staging. Root cause appears to be configuration drift: someone hand-edited the prod node in March and the change was never committed back. Symptoms include longer aisle traversal and batch sizes capping at 12 instead of 20. As the incoming contractor, please reconcile prod against the values recorded below.

deployment values, yafof-fajeg:
[eliox]
host = eliox.nelvrocorp.internal
user = eliox_svc
database = eliox_prod

Symptoms: first-request p99 above four seconds, then normal. Mitigation so far: pre-warming pings every three minutes from the Thornbury scheduler, plus raised provisioned concurrency on the checkout path. If cold starts spike again, verify the warmer job is running before scaling anything. For reference during triage, the current warming and concurrency configuration is reproduced below.

config for kadug-yahop:
quenwyn:
  pin: 2459
  metrics_host: metrics.quenwyn.lumicsys.internal
  tenant: julax
  seal: seal_0d5ead96

// FLUSH_INTERVAL_MS controls how often the Pebblecount sidecar drains
// its in-memory metric buffer to the aggregation tier. Lowering this
// below 5000 caused backpressure in the Stagwell cluster during the
// last load test; raising it above 30000 risks losing a full window
// on SIGKILL. Keep it aligned with the collector's scrape cadence or
// histograms get double-counted. Do not change without re-running the
// drain benchmark. The value below was validated against the sidecar
// build identified by the token on the next line.

pipeline stamp: htk14_40eecfa1a6c1a3